My Eko Atlantic land of N4bn now worth N8bn — Davido

Afrobeats star Davido has begun construction of a luxury multi-billion-naira mansion in Eko Atlantic City, Lagos State.

The singer disclosed this during a recent visit to the project site, revealing that he acquired the land in January 2024 for about N4 billion.

He added that the property has already appreciated significantly, with its estimated value now around N8 billion.

The upcoming four-storey residence is designed as a family-focused luxury home.

According to Davido, each floor will be allocated to different members of his household, including himself, his wife Chioma Rowland, and their children, to ensure privacy and comfort.

The project is located within Eko Atlantic City, one of Lagos’ most exclusive coastal developments, known for high-end residential and commercial properties.
